Major acquisition for Senergy Limited

Aberdeen-based energy services company, Senergy, has been named by TAQA Bratani Limited (part of the Abu Dhabi National Energy Company (TAQA) PJSC), as well operator for six North Sea oilfields in a substantial two-year contract.

TAQA, one of the Top 250 Global Energy Companies, took over the Northern North Sea assets from Shell U.K. Limited and Esso Exploration and Production (UK) Ltd from the 1st of December 2008. Senergy’s contract will deliver well operation and subsurface support for TAQA in the operated North and South Cormorant, Tern, Eider, Kestrel and Pelican fields, and the non-operated Hudson Field.

The fields will be managed from TAQA’s Aberdeen office, in Westhill, supported by three Senergy supplied subsurface teams and one Senergy wells team. James McCallum, Senergy CEO, said: “TAQA is poised to deliver one of the most important production enhancement strategies this region has seen and we are delighted to be a part of that. We have a solid track record of delivering results to new operators and extensive experience in the region. Our ability to provide a fully integrated approach gives us unrivalled capabilities in mature asset management.”

Senergy has been involved with TAQA throughout the due diligence stages of this acquisition and successful transition.
